嵌入式开发-掌握核心深入解析嵌入式开发的精髓
在当今高科技的浪潮中,嵌入式开发已经成为一种不可或缺的技术。那么,嵌入式开发什么意思呢?简单来说,嵌入式开发是指将计算机系统集成到非传统平台上,如电子产品、汽车、工业设备等。这些系统通常需要能够独立运行,不依赖于个人电脑或服务器。
为了更好地理解这一概念,让我们来看几个真实的案例:
智能手机:智能手机中的操作系统如Android和iOS就是典型的嵌入式系统,它们运行在移动硬件上,并且提供了丰富的功能,如通话、短信发送和接收、网络浏览等。
汽车控制单元:现代汽车中的各种电子控制单元(ECU)都是通过嵌入式系统实现它们各自的功能,比如引擎管理ECU负责调节发动机性能;安全气囊模块则负责在车辆碰撞时快速部署气囊以保护乘客安全。
家用电器:如洗衣机和空调,这些家用电器内部都有小型计算机,用来控制其工作状态,比如温度调整、循环模式选择等。
医疗监控设备:一些远程健康监测设备也使用到了嵌入式技术,可以实时监测患者的心率、血压等参数,并将数据发送至医生或者医院进行分析处理。
工业自动化设备:工厂中的机械手臂和自动化线条利用了嵌入式系统来执行复杂任务,从而提高生产效率并降低人力成本。
从这些案例可以看出,无论是在消费品还是工业领域,嵌入式开发都扮演着关键角色。在实际应用中,我们需要确保这些小型计算机能够稳定、高效地运行,同时具备足够的灵活性以适应不断变化的需求。这就要求专业工程师具备深厚的知识背景,以及丰富的手-on经验,以便于设计出符合特定场景需求的人工智能解决方案。